Smoke Detector Alarm in Six-Story Building Prompts Evacuation, Beachwood OH
A smoke detector alarm sounded on the second floor of a six-story residential building near Park D. The building was evacuated as a precaution. Fire units found no visible signs of fire from two sides of the building upon arrival.
